Your Team
The Employment Compliance team in Candidate Experience is responsible for Activision Blizzard’s background screening program. The team’s current focus is on the US operations of all Activision Blizzard business units.
Your Mission
The Employment Compliance Specialist is responsible for the vetting of candidates, both internal and external, to ensure that candidates who will be newly hired, promoted, or transferred meet the requirements for employment at Activision. Candidate vetting includes collecting and validating information provided by applicants, using investigative research methodologies to supplement candidate information, partnering with an external background screening vendor to ensure the timely completion of background screenings, and making escalation decisions and recommendations to ensure timely and accurate hire approval or decline decisions. Successful individuals in this role pride themselves on their information-finding and reporting abilities.
- Fraud compliance review of employment applications, information provided by applicants for employment purposes, and resumes for consistency in representation
- Work with other departments, including senior managers and legal counsel, to ensure process compliance
- Research common social media sites (e.g., LinkedIn)
- Research using search engines (e.g., Google)
- Confirm and validate candidate information, as needed
- Document results of findings and communicate recommendations to the program manager and other leadership
- Work with Talent Acquisition and Human Resources teams to assist with resolving discrepancies
- Produce daily performance reports and provide regular progress reports to management
- Track errors identified during the background screening process
- Manage the escalation process of issues that arise
- Other duties as assigned including Compliance responsibilities related to I-9 and Visa verifications
